KPMG entities in India are professional services firm(s). These Indian member firms are affiliated with KPMG International Limited. KPMG was established in India in August 1993. Our professionals leverage the global network of firms, and are conversant with local laws, regulations, markets and competition. KPMG has offices across India in Ahmedabad, Bengaluru, Chandigarh, Chennai, Gurugram, Jaipur, Hyderabad, Jaipur, Kochi, Kolkata, Mumbai, Noida, Pune, Vadodara and Vijayawada.
KPMG entities in India offer services to national and international clients in India across sectors. We strive to provide rapid, performance-based, industry-focused and technology-enabled services, which reflect a shared knowledge of global and local industries and our experience of the Indian business environment.

Key Responsibilities
Supply Chain Functional Analysis
- Analyze and document business processes across core supply chain functions: Demand & Supply Planning, S&OP/IBP, Manufacturing, Logistics & Distribution, Procurement, and Inventory Management.
- Assess current-state processes and identify opportunities for digitization, data-driven improvements, and AI augmentation.
- Work with cross-functional stakeholders to translate supply chain challenges into structured problem statements for AI/analytics teams.
Data & AI Product Enablement
- Collaborate with data science, engineering, and product teams to design, validate, and operationalize AI/ML use cases in supply chain (forecasting, optimization, anomaly detection, digital twins, etc.).
- Support development of data models, dashboards, and analytical workflows aligned to business needs.
- Interpret model outputs and support change management for business adoption.
Digital Supply Chain Systems Engagement
- Work with client teams to integrate insights and AI outputs into digital platforms like: S&OP / IBP suites
- TMS / WMS / OMS modules
- ERP Supply Chain modules (SAP, Oracle, etc.)
- Gather business requirements for enhancements to digital systems and AI-enabled functionalities.
Consulting & Client Delivery
- Drive workshops, requirement-gathering sessions, and solution walkthroughs with senior stakeholders.
- Prepare business cases, ROI models, and transformation roadmaps.
- Contribute to solution design, PoCs, pilots, and full-scale rollouts.
Documentation & Communication
- Create high-quality business requirement documents, user stories, functional specifications, and process maps.
- Communicate technical concepts to non-technical business teams clearly and effectively.
